Understanding Bankroll Management for Sustainable Betting
One of the most fundamental aspects of successful betting is effective bankroll management. This involves carefully planning and controlling the amount of money you allocate for betting activities. Treating your betting funds as an investment, rather than disposable income, is paramount. A common rule of thumb is to only bet a small percentage of your bankroll on any single event – typically between 1% and 5%. This helps to mitigate risk and prevents substantial losses from a single unfavorable outcome. Consider your bankroll as a resource to be preserved and grown, not gambled away recklessly.
Another key element is setting loss limits. Before you begin betting, determine the maximum amount you are willing to lose in a given period – whether it’s a day, a week, or a month. Once you reach this limit, stop betting and avoid chasing losses, as this can lead to irrational decisions and further financial damage. Similarly, establishing win targets can help you lock in profits and avoid giving back previous gains. Discipline and consistency are vital when implementing a bankroll management strategy; sticking to your predetermined rules will significantly improve your long-term success rate.
Calculating Stake Sizes Based on Perceived Value
Beyond simply adhering to percentage-based rules, it's important to adjust your stake sizes based on the perceived value of a bet. Value betting involves identifying bets where the odds offered by the bookmaker are higher than your assessment of the actual probability of an outcome occurring. When you identify a value bet, you may consider increasing your stake size slightly, as you are essentially getting favorable odds. However, this increase should still be within the boundaries of your overall bankroll management plan. Remember that even value bets don’t guarantee a win, but they increase your expected return over the long run.
Conversely, if you are unsure about the potential outcome or believe the odds are unfavorable, reduce your stake size accordingly. Prioritizing risk management and avoiding overly confident bets will help protect your bankroll and ensure you remain in the game for the long haul. The key is not to bet based on gut feeling, but on thorough analysis and calculated probabilities. This discerning approach is what separates successful bettors from those who rely solely on luck.

Leveraging Statistical Analysis and Research
Informed betting relies heavily on thorough research and statistical analysis. Before placing any bet, take the time to gather relevant data and assess the probabilities of different outcomes. This includes studying team form, player statistics, historical results, and any other factors that could influence the event. Don't rely solely on intuition or opinions; instead, base your decisions on concrete evidence and objective analysis. Utilizing readily available resources such as sports statistics websites, news articles, and expert opinions can provide valuable insights.
Furthermore, understanding different statistical concepts such as expected value (EV), implied probability, and variance is crucial for making informed betting decisions. EV represents the average profit or loss you can expect from a bet over the long run, while implied probability reflects the bookmaker's assessment of the likelihood of an event occurring. Recognizing discrepancies between your own assessment of probability and the implied probability offered by the bookmaker can help you identify value bets. Employing analytical tools and techniques will significantly enhance your ability to identify profitable opportunities.
The Importance of Specialization
Trying to be an expert in every sport or market is unrealistic. Instead, focus on specializing in a few areas where you have a genuine interest and a strong understanding. This allows you to develop a deeper knowledge base and become more adept at identifying valuable betting opportunities. Whether it's a specific league, a particular sport, or a niche market, specializing enables you to conduct more in-depth research and gain a competitive edge. You’ll likely find it easier to spot trends and anomalies within a focused area of expertise.
Within your chosen specialization, stay updated on the latest news, injuries, and team changes. These factors can have a significant impact on the outcome of events. Following credible sources and building a network of knowledgeable contacts can provide access to valuable information that others may miss. Remember that continuous learning and adaptation are essential for maintaining a competitive advantage in the dynamic world of sports betting.

Utilizing Different Betting Markets to Your Advantage
Beyond simply betting on the winner of an event, exploring different betting markets can offer additional opportunities for profit and diversification. Markets such as over/under, handicap, and prop bets provide alternative ways to wager on an event, and often offer more favorable odds. For example, a handicap bet can level the playing field in a match between two teams of vastly different skill levels, potentially increasing your chances of a successful outcome. Prop bets, which focus on specific events within a game, can offer unique opportunities to capitalize on your knowledge of the sport.
Understanding the nuances of each market is crucial for making informed betting decisions. Different markets require different analytical approaches and strategies. For instance, over/under bets require an assessment of the likely total score of an event, while handicap bets demand an understanding of the relative strengths and weaknesses of the competing teams. Expanding your knowledge of different betting markets will broaden your horizons and enhance your overall betting strategy.
Understanding Arbitrage and Value Betting
Two advanced betting techniques worth exploring are arbitrage and value betting. Arbitrage betting involves identifying discrepancies in odds across different bookmakers to guarantee a profit regardless of the outcome. This requires careful monitoring of odds and quick execution, as opportunities can disappear rapidly. Value betting, as previously mentioned, focuses on identifying bets where the odds offered by the bookmaker are higher than your assessment of the actual probability.
Both arbitrage and value betting require a significant amount of skill and dedication. Arbitrage betting can be time-consuming and may require access to multiple bookmaker accounts. Value betting relies on accurate probability assessments and a deep understanding of the sport or market. However, when executed effectively, these techniques can provide a significant edge over the competition.

Managing Risk and Avoiding Common Pitfalls
Betting inherently involves risk, and it's essential to manage that risk effectively. Avoiding common pitfalls such as chasing losses, emotional betting, and relying on biased sources is crucial for long-term success. Chasing losses, as previously mentioned, can lead to irrational decisions and further financial damage. Emotional betting, driven by personal biases or attachments to teams, can cloud your judgment and result in poor choices. Always strive to remain objective and base your decisions on data and analysis, not on feelings.
Furthermore, be wary of unreliable sources and biased opinions. Seek out credible information from reputable sources and avoid relying on unsubstantiated rumors or sensationalized headlines. Maintaining a disciplined approach and sticking to your predetermined strategy will minimize your risk and increase your chances of profitable outcomes. Remember, patience and prudence are vital qualities for any successful bettor.
